July 3, 20241 yr Long story short, my old PC died. I have a new one coming in. Will there any issues installing MSFS 2020 on my new PC without uninstalling from my previous PC (because I can't)? Thanks, Dave Edited July 3, 20241 yr by lehbird
July 3, 20241 yr No issues at all Dave. You can have MSFS installed on as many PCs as you like so long as you only use it on one PC at a time. MS knows who you are, where you are and whether you have a licence when you log on. July 3, 20241 yr Did an install on a brand-new computer myself last weekend and was pleasantly surprised to discover it even brought my controller configuration over from my old machine. Saved me hours of setup I was not looking forward to. Richard P. Kelly
July 3, 20241 yr If you have a way to read the Hard Drive that you original installed the main MSFS content to you can copy that to the new computer and skip most of the install process.
